Job Title/Location: Investment Product Manager, London

Salary

£70,000 - £80,000 + bonus c.£10,000 + pension contribution to c.£10,000

Office/WFH

Office based 12 days per month, the rest is WFH

Requirements

Open to a broad range of investment experience (investment/asset management, proposition development, product management, investment consulting), will also look at the DC post-retirement market

Role Snapshot

This role acts as a bridge between investment, distribution, client, platform and operational teams, helping to turn investment expertise, market insight and client needs into clear proposition priorities and practical actions.

The Company/Team

This company has built a great reputation for developing people. There are several initiatives pending, meaning that they will be expanding various teams within the business, although this role replaces an internal mover in a team of 6 (3 in London & 3 overseas).

The Role

In this Investment Product Manager role, you will support the development, enhancement & launch of investment products & solutions, using competitor analysis, client feedback, regulatory insight & product data to identify opportunities, shape product positioning & keep offerings aligned to business priorities. You will need to bring structure to complex topics, communicate investment concepts clearly & confidently, whilst driving initiatives forward in a changing environment.

Responsibilities include:

  • Support investment related strategy discussions & define proposition priorities across retail & institutional channels.
  • Prepare high quality papers, presentations & recommendations for senior stakeholders, governance forums & committee meetings.
  • Identify market/product/client trends to help inform investment proposition priorities & product road maps.
  • Review the existing investment product line up & identify opportunities for enhancement, consolidation or new product development.
  • Support early stage product design, including target market, product features, vehicle considerations, commercial rationale & client demand.
  • Assess proposition performance, inc. customer outcomes, profitability & ongoing suitability.

Experience/Skills Required

For the Investment Product Manager role, our client is open to a range of experience within investment/asset management, proposition development, product management, investment consulting. They will also look at the DC post-retirement/workplace investing markets. You should be able to communicate with clients about topics such as fund management and master trusts, be a self-starter, be commercially aware, customer focused and interested in improving client outcomes.

Additional Information

The salary for the Investment Product Manager role is c.£75k. Average bonus of c.£10,000 & company pension contribution to c.£10,000. There is an excellent benefits package, WFH flexibility (12 days p/m in the office) and great opportunities to develop further.
